Wildlife removal costs vary based on a few key factors. We look at the specific species involved, how deep they have settled into your structure, and the overall size of the property. Simple, one-time removals are naturally less expensive than complex situations that require structural repairs, exclusion work to seal entry points, or cleanup of waste materials.
